Question:

From a group of 7 batsmen and 6 bowlers, 10 players are to be chosen for a team, which should include atleast 4 batsmen and atleast 4 bowlers. One batsmen and one bowler who are captain and$vice-captain$respectively of the team should be included. Then the total number of ways such a selection can be made, is
$165$
$155$
$145$
$135$

Step-by-Step Solution

Key Concept: Choose batsmen and bowlers with the minimum batsmen condition by summing valid cases.
7 Batsmen \& 6 Bowlers$(2)$To select 10 players including atleast 4 Batsmen \& 4 Bowlers Captain \&$vice-captain$already selected 6 5 6 5 6 5 No. of$ways = C_{5}$$\times$$C_{3} + C_{4}$$\times$$C_{4} + C_{3}$$\times$$C_{5} = 6$$\times$$10 + 15$$\times$$5 + 20$$\times$$1 = 60 + 75 + 20 = 155$
Correct Answer: 2
